To George Washington from Coggeshall Olney, 17 March 1782

Philadelphia March 17th 1782

Sir,

Captain Olney has made repeated application for a recommendation for a discharge. I told him I didnot choose to give one till I obtain’d Colonel Olneys approbation as I have done heretofore in like cases, Your Excellency can much better then myself determine whether Captain Olneys service can be dispenced with—Colonel Olney has often said he would give any officers a recommendation who applied whether he would not alter his mind in the Case of Captain Olney I cannot say—I have the Honour to be Your Excellencys Most Humble Servant

Coggll Olney Major

Comdr R.I. Regt
